Obtaining a valid Vehicle Inspection certificate from the Société de l'Assurance Automobile du Québec (SAAQ) is mandatory for all Hino trucks operating in Quebec. This inspection verifies that your vehicle meets all relevant safety and emission standards. A qualified SAAQ-approved inspector will thoroughlymeticulously examine your Hino truck, checking components like the brakes, lights, tires, tailpipe, steering, suspension, and more.
- To schedule your SAAQ Mechanical Inspection for your Hino truck, you can contact a certified inspection station directly or visit the SAAQ website.
- Remember to bring all required documentation, including your vehicle's registration and insurance information.

Suggestions for a Flawless SAAQ Inspection on Your Hino
Acing your SAAQ inspection with your trusty Hino truck is all about planning ahead. Here are some top recommendations to help you ensure a smooth and successful experience:
- Completely clean your truck inside and out. A spotless Hino makes a strong first appearance.
- Inspect all lights, signals, and reflectors are in working order. Ensure they are bright andclear.
- Carefully inspect your tires for proper tread depth and look for any cracks.
- Go over your Hino's maintenance records. Having them readily accessible demonstrates responsible care.
